Palmetto Palace provides free meals for Hospitality Day
Tuesday, December 27, 2011
By THE MOULTRIE NEWS

Families of the critically ill who travel more than 25 miles to receive care at local Charleston healthcare facilities can now focus on their loved one's healing instead of their next meal, transportation or overnight stay.

Palmetto Palace kicked off its second annual Hospitality Day on Thursday, Nov. 3 with 300 free lunches for families of critically ill patients hospitalized at Roper St. Francis Healthcare hospitals, East Cooper Medical, Ralph Johnson VA Medical Center and Trident Health System. Students from the College of Charleston Hospitality and Tourism department and volunteers from the Palmetto Palace gathered at 11 a.m. in the Opal Room of the Charleston Marriott, 170 Lockwood Blvd., and packed 300 lunches that were distributed to families at these local health facilities.

Each boxed lunch included a sandwich provided by California Dreaming restaurant, a drink donated by Pepsi Co., snacks from Frito-Lay, fruit from Ebenezer AME Church Missionary Department and encouragement books given by Mt. Moriah Baptist Church in North Charleston.
